Admission includes:
Wagon Rides - take rides around the farm and to the pumpkin patch
Corn Maze - a cornfield adventure
Big Slides - climb to the top and zoom on down
Pedal Go Karts - race around the track, fun for ages 5 - 99
Junior Pedal Go Karts - for the little ones
Bunnyville - see the bunnies in their very own Old Town
Country Jamboree - time to make some noise!
Sand Tire Hill and Tire Maze - created in the shape of a pumpkin
Duck Races - power up your old fashioned water pump & get your duck to the finish line
Corn Box - a sand box, where sand is replaced with corn kernels
Farm Animals and Goat Walk - meet some new friends and watch the climbing goats
Chess - life-size chess!
Photo Opps - plenty of great spots to capture the moment and bring home a memory
Hours of Operation: September 19th thru October 25th 2020 Closed Mondays - Thursdays Friday: 10 am - 4 pm Saturdays: 9 am - 5:30 pm Sundays: 10 am - 4 pm No Wagon Rides or Corn Box No Pick Your Own Pumpkins
Admission Costs: Admission: $12.00 (3 and under free) Senior Citizens 65+: $10.00
